欢迎光临天祝昝讯纽网络有限公司司官网!
全国咨询热线:13424918526
当前位置: 首页 > 新闻动态

Python 多重继承中的方法解析顺序(MRO

时间:2025-11-28 21:22:15

Python 多重继承中的方法解析顺序(MRO
总结: 通过创建一个包含所有选项及其属性的参考表,并在 <select> 标签中使用该表的 ID 作为选项的值,可以有效地解决将多选框的多个值对应到 SQL 数据库的问题。
假设我们有一个包含字符串切片的结构体: AiPPT模板广场 AiPPT模板广场-PPT模板-word文档模板-excel表格模板 50 查看详情 package main import ( "os" "text/template" ) type Data struct { OuterValue string Items []string } func main() { tmpl, err := template.New("example").Parse(` {{range $index, $item := .Items}} Index: {{$index}}, Item: {{$item}}, Outer: {{$.OuterValue}} {{end}} `) if err != nil { panic(err) } data := Data{ OuterValue: "This is the outer value", Items: []string{"Item 1", "Item 2", "Item 3"}, } err = tmpl.Execute(os.Stdout, data) if err != nil { panic(err) } }在这个例子中,range .Items 迭代 data.Items 切片。
在C++中,二叉树的遍历主要有四种常见方式:前序遍历、中序遍历、后序遍历和层序遍历(广度优先)。
立即学习“C++免费学习笔记(深入)”; 阿里云-虚拟数字人 阿里云-虚拟数字人是什么?
尤其是在 defer 语句中,它强制要求我们提供一个函数调用,而非仅仅一个函数值。
4. 常见匹配方法总结 std::regex_match(str, pattern):全字符串匹配,必须全部吻合。
当至少两个线程并发访问同一个内存位置,并且至少一个访问是写入操作时,且没有进行适当的同步,就会发生数据竞争。
重点在于最小权限原则、依赖管理、环境隔离和敏感信息保护。
立即进入“豆包AI人工智官网入口”; 立即学习“豆包AI人工智能在线问答入口”; 例如: 不推荐的做法: func init() { resp, _ := http.Get("https://example.com/config") // 阻塞等待网络响应 } 建议将这类操作移到显式调用的初始化函数中,由用户控制执行时机。
Go语言提供了强大的encoding/xml和encoding/json包来处理这些转换。
编写测试时,遵循一定的结构和规范能让测试更清晰、可维护。
使用通道(Channels)进行同步 通道(channels)是Go语言中用于goroutine之间通信的主要方式。
BETWEEN 运算符能够简洁地表达一个值是否在指定的范围内。
构造函数:对象初始化的关键 构造函数是一种特殊的成员函数,用于在创建对象时自动调用,完成数据成员的初始化。
使用${project}变量: 如果你的Sublime Text项目目录结构与Go的GOPATH工作区结构一致(例如,项目根目录就是src、pkg、bin的父目录),你可以考虑将GOPATH设置为${project}。
Returns: 新的访问令牌字符串,如果刷新失败则返回None。
比如某些方法本应返回error,却为了维持链式结构而默默失败。
结合 bufio.Scanner,可以实现行重叠的分割效果。
选择合适的索引类型可以大大提高查询效率。
虚函数和纯虚函数是C++实现多态性的核心机制,主要用于基类中定义接口,让派生类根据需要重写行为。

本文链接:http://www.2crazychicks.com/152423_117680.html